Additional fortification has been added to the Upper Reaches Hotel to stop trespassers. There is no predicted date for when any real work will happen to use this land.
Repairs to Abingdon Bridge are now predicted for about October. The Jubilee flags are still flying as is the Ukrainian Flag from 24th August – Ukrainian Independence Day.
The local residents and the Civic Society have complained about the new “fortification” to the Vale planning dept – they are also unhappy about it and will be requiring the leaseholders to modify it. The various barriers which have been put up seem so far to be serving their purpose of reducing anti-social behaviour, but there is a balance between that and creating an even more unsightly environment for local residents and visitors.
